About The Position

Medtronic is currently recruiting for our Global Supply Management Leadership Development Program. As a participant in the program, you will rotate through three Global Supply Management assignments over two years, spending eight months in each, gaining specific job and industry knowledge in Supply Management. Located at our operational headquarters in Minneapolis, MN, you will gain a broad range of experience and be exposed to a variety of business functions. Other benefits include an assigned mentor, access to strategic leaders throughout the organization, and continuous learning activities that will enrich your mind, broaden your perspective, and improve leadership skills. This program is geared toward exceptional December 2025 or May 2026 graduates who demonstrate strong communication and leadership skills and are open to exploring a variety of Supply Management assignments. Following the conclusion of the two-year cycle, you will transition to a new position within the company where your strengths are best suited according to the needs of the business. Responsibilities

  • Provide project management and sourcing expertise to cross-functional, cross-divisional commodity teams, with a focus on execution of Sourcing events (supplier quotes, questionnaires, RFPs, RFIs, and e-auctions) via the Ariba Sourcing Platform.
  • Supports both direct and indirect spend categories.
  • Facilitate these teams in developing and executing long-term strategies to optimize Medtronic's position across quality, cycle/response time, technology, risk, total cost, diversity, sustainability, and should-cost comparison.
  • Mitigate risk, leverage technology and purchase power, improve processes and systems, and reduce the overall cost of ownership and acquisition.
  • Participate in hands-on observational learning alongside Global Supply Management leaders.
